eClinicalHealth, Clinerion partner platforms
July 11, 2016
Clinerion and eClinicalHealth, innovative companies working in the area of electronic patient recruitment, have announced a collaboration between the two companies and their respective platforms, Clinerion’s Patient Recruitment System and eClinicalHealth’s Clinpal.
Under the terms of the collaboration, Clinerion and eClinicalHealth will leverage the complementary nature of their respective technologies by offering them in tandem to hospitals and sponsor companies/CROs.
Clinerion and eClinicalHealth touch the clinical trials process at different and complementary points. Clinerion’s Patient Recruitment System (PRS) supports the clinical trial process by identifying and recruiting suitable patients through real-time search of millions of Electronic Healthcare Records (EHRs) within its growing global network of participating hospitals. eClinicalHealth’s Clinpal represents a comprehensive electronic platform for engaging and recruiting patients through direct patient facing web solutions, while at the same time running sophisticated workflows which guide both the patient and the site through the clinical trial process. Together, these two technologies have the potential to augment each other’s effect by combining Clinerion’s powerful Big Data tools with the direct, individualized patient/physician engagement offered by Clinpal.
“We are excited about the new horizons this collaboration offers for our clients,” said Ulf Claesson, CEO of Clinerion. “Clinerion’s PRS quickly fills the patient pool of a study with suitable candidates using our patented search technology. Clinpal further replenishes this pool by making sure we capture individual patients directly, and prevents leaks by engaging with patients and improving their experience of the study.”
“The Clinpal Team is eager to engage with Clinerion to advance technology-enabled clinical trials. Together, we can deliver enhanced patient engagement, reduce site burden, and expedite working practices on behalf of CROs and our joint Sponsors,” said Karl Landert, chairman of the board and CEO of eClinicalHealth.
